My baby is not having milk properly
My newborn baby girl  is 1 month old. She is doing noisy sneezing early in the morning everyday from 4 to 5 days. Having milk only for 10 to 15 mins then she is not having. Today morning her nose was blocked then i got to know that because of cold she is doing all these. I have given saline nasal drops for clearing the nose. Is it required to take the hospital or else i can continue the saline nasal drops? How many times i can use saline nasal drops per a day? Any other ways i can reduce the cold from baby. Please suggest
